ICANN has spent years trying to figure out what to do with domain name variants, strings that
look different but mean the same thing, for some definition of "the same."
They've been trying to deal with them in second level domains for a decade, and are now
working on rules to allow variant top-level domains.
Unfortunately, variants don't work. The problem isn't putting them in the DNS, it's that
once they're in the DNS, they don't work anywhere else.
